10/02/2025 – On Tuesday, September 30th the Owasso Police Department swore in three new officers, and promoted one. 

New officers include:

• Officer Kameron Ferguson, Badge #1127 was born and raised in Tulsa, Oklahoma. He graduated from Union High School and later enlisted in the United States Marine Corps, where he served with Fox Battery, 2nd Battalion, 14th Marine Regiment.
 
He began his law enforcement career in 2023 as a certified peace officer with the Sperry Police Department after completing the Basic CLEET Academy. In 2024, he joined the Verdigris Police Department, where he served for just over a year before joining the Owasso Police Department in June 2025.
 
Officer Ferguson was pinned by his significant other, Ashlynn Matheny.
 
• Jordan Galaway Badge 1125 was born in Oceanside, California. He attended El Camino and Eleanor Roosevelt High Schools in California. Jordan began his law enforcement career in 2021, working as a jailer with the Tulsa County Sheriff’s Office.
 
In 2022, he joined the Tulsa Community College Campus Police Department, where he attended CLEET and became a certified peace officer before transferring to the Owasso Police Department in December 2024.
 
His badge was pinned by his father, Brian Brassieur.
 
• Lucian Bode Badge 1126 was born in Tulsa, Oklahoma, and raised between Tulsa and Haskell.
He graduated from Booker T. Washington High School and went on to earn an associate degree in Fire and Emergency Medical Services Technology from Tulsa Community College.
 
Lucian began his career in public safety in 2021 as a detention officer at the David L. Moss Criminal Justice Center, where he served for six months. In 2022, he joined the Owasso Police Department as a dispatcher. In January 2025, he transitioned into law enforcement, attended CLEET, and became a certified peace officer with the department.
 
Lucian was married to Emily Leanne Bode, and his badge was pinned by Officer Zach Moore.
 
Promotion:
 

John Arnold Promoted from Patrol to Sergeant

The Owasso Police Department promotion of Officer John Arnold, Badge #994 from Patrol to Sergeant.

John Arnold began his law enforcement career in March 2015 with the Creek County Sheriff’s Office, where he served as a patrol deputy and earned his basic CLEET certification. In July 2017, he joined the Owasso Police Department and has since become a respected member of the team.

Before entering law enforcement, Arnold served in the United States Marine Corps from 2002 to 2008. His service included a deployment to Fallujah, Iraq in 2006 in support of Operation Iraqi Freedom.

Throughout his career with Owasso PD, Arnold has taken on leadership roles in several specialized units. He has been a member of the Firearms Instructor Unit since 2019, the K9 Unit since 2019, and the Owasso Honor Guard since 2023. His dedication and expertise have not gone unnoticed—Arnold has received numerous awards, including multiple Firearms Proficiency Awards, multiple K9 Awards, two Oklahoma Top Cop Awards, the Police Service Award, and several Unit Citations.

Today, Arnold was joined by his family and fellow officers for his promotion ceremony. His wife, Elizabeth, had the honor of pinning his Sergeant badge, marking an exciting new chapter in his law enforcement career.
